7 Months

Everything is going well here.  Adin is continuing to explore the world of fruits and vegetables.  So far his favorite food is apples followed closely by pears.  He hasn’t been too excited about some of the other vegetables we’ve had him try like sweet potatoes but we’ll keep at it.
 
Adin is getting two teeth in the bottom front.  They’ve started to show a little bit so we hope it doesn’t take too long for them to come through.  He’s been a real trooper about it so we can’t complain.  Of course he’s putting everything he can into his mouth and sometimes when he’s in his crib we’ll see him pushing his face into the mattress which we think he may be doing to apply some pressure to his mouth.  His teething did seem to impact his naps the other week but this week he’s been napping really well.  For the past 3 or 4 days he’s taken two naps of an hour to hour & 15 minutes in his crib and hasn’t been in the peanut at all.  We’re hoping that this pattern continues!!
 
Adin is now going underwater at his Water Babies class.  We do a maximum of 5 "dips" per class which is essentially submerging him completely underwater using a diving like motion.  He’s done really well with it – he hasn’t cried or gotten upset at all. 
 
Yesterday at his "preschool" class all the kids did footprints for their journals.  I posted a few pictures of Adin getting his feet painted and there is one of him and another girl from the class.  I’ll take the camera to another class soon and take pictures of Adin interacting with the other kids.
 
We ordered a jogging stroller from REI which Doug picked up last night.  Now I have no excuse to go out running since I can take Adin with me Smile  He still really enjoys being outside so hopefully he’ll like adding jogging into his morning routine. 
 
Last Saturday we attended our first Tiny Tots concert in Seattle.  The program was titled Folk and Fiddlin & introduced the kids to the bango, fiddle and spoons.  It was the first time that Adin was in a setting like that so he sat on Doug’s lap (holding onto his hands) and just took everything in.  After the concert we went to Cafe Ladro to give Adin a bottle and for Doug & I to have lattees then we went to do some shopping at Pike Place Market.  I had Adin in the Bjorn carrier and he had a great time looking around at everything.  The weather was crisp and clear so it really was one of those perfect fall days.
